NEW YORK (June 6, 2016) – The acclaimed music festival, Roots Picnic, will expand into New York City on October 1 & 2, 2016 at the historic Bryant Park in Midtown Manhattan. The Roots Picnic produced by Maverick and Live Nation in partnership with Bryant Park Corporation, will feature electrifying performances from a diverse line-up of incredible multi-platinum selling and genre-defining music artists. On October 1, The Roots will perform a headline set with special guests D’Angelo and John Mayer.  On October 2, the headline set will be a “Love Letter to NYC” which will feature performances by seminal NYC acts such as Wu Tang Clan, David Byrne and Nile Rodgers, plus a few surprise guests, all backed by The Roots. Additional performers throughout the weekend include, Swizz Beatz, X Ambassadors, Trombone Shorty, Kevin Gates, Deerhoof, EchosmithJeremih, DJ Jazzy Jeff, plus comedy sets by Jerrod Carmichael and Neal Brennan. “This is the culmination of a 2 1/2 year journey that we have embarked upon with our partners at Live Nation to bring The Roots Picnic to NYC”, said Shawn Gee, partner in Maverick Management and co-founder of The Roots Picnic. “We launched the brand in Philadelphia 9 years ago and plan to continue to build and grow the Philly event in the future. The NYC version of the Picnic is unique in that our partnership with Bryant Park will extend beyond the 2 days of the festival with other events. This is truly an artist curated event, as the band picks every artist that appears in the lineup and our headline sets are always unique collaborations that one can only experience at The Roots Picnic.”
“Bringing Roots Picnic to New York City is a project we have been working on for the last 2 ½ years. We needed to find the perfect moment and setting to host such a unique event and we wouldn’t have been able to without amazing partners in Bryant Park and The Roots” said Stacie George, Vice President of Booking for Live Nation in New York. “We’re excited to be holding this historic event within the intimate setting of Bryant Park with NYC as the backdrop.”
Dan Biederman, Executive Director of Bryant Park Corporation said, “We’re delighted to be working with LiveNation and The Roots to bring these exciting events to Bryant Park. The eclectic lineup of talent offers something for everyone.”

About Roots Picnic
The Roots Picnic is an annual sold-out affair that kicks off the summer festival season in Philadelphia. This year’s lineup featured Future, Usher, Leon Bridges and more. In previous years, performers at The Roots Picnic have included: The Weeknd, A$AP Rocky, The Black Keys, John Legend, Janelle Monae, Snoop Dog, TV on the Radio, Nas, Vampire Weekend, Kid Cudi, Public Enemy, Gnarls Barkley, Macklemore & Ryan Lewis, Gary Clark Jr., James Murphy (DJ set), Rakim and many more.
About The Roots
Formed in 1987, in Philadelphia, PA, the legendary Roots Crew, consists of Black Thought (MC), Ahmir “Questlove” Thompson (drums), Kamal Gray (electronic keyboards), F. Knuckles (percussion), Captain Kirk Douglas (electronic guitar), Damon Bryson (sousaphone) and James Poyser (electronic keyboard). Having previously released thirteen albums, The Roots have become one of the best known and most respected hip-hop acts in the business, winning four GRAMMYs, including “Best R&B Album” for Wake Up!, “Best Traditional R&B Vocal Performance” for “Hang in There” (with John Legend) and “Best Group or Duo R&B Vocal Performance” for “Shine.” The ensemble was most recently nominated for “Best Rap Album” for the 2011 release of their album undun, which brings their GRAMMY nomination count to twelve.  Black Thought and Questlove also recently received a 2016 GRAMMY nomination for “Best Musical Theater Album,” for the Hamilton cast recording. The Roots have been named one of the greatest live bands around by Rolling Stone and are the official house band on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on where they currently perform every Monday- Friday.
About Bryant Park Corporation
Bryant Park Corporation (BPC), a private not-for-profit company, was founded in 1980 to renovate, finance and operate Bryant Park in New York City. BPC is funded by income from concessions, corporate sponsors and events, as well as an assessment on neighboring properties, and does not accept government or philanthropic monies. In addition to providing security, sanitation, and horticultural services tending the park’s lush lawn and seasonal garden displays, BPC offers public amenities, programming and activities, including movable chairs and tables, cafe umbrellas, restaurants, food kiosks, world-class restrooms, and a wide range of free events throughout the year. The Midtown Manhattan park is visited by more than six million people each year and is one of the busiest public spaces in the world.
